How to Choose the Best Impact Windows Company?

Investing in impact windows is a crucial decision for homeowners looking to protect their property from severe weather and enhance energy efficiency. However, choosing the right impact windows company is equally important to ensure quality installation and long-term satisfaction. In this guide, we’ll outline the key factors to consider when selecting the best impact windows company for your needs.

1. Reputation and Experience:

Before entrusting your home to an impact windows company, research their reputation and experience in the industry. Look for companies with a proven track record of excellence and longevity in business. Reading customer reviews, testimonials, and checking their rating with organizations like the Better Business Bureau can provide valuable insights into their reputation and customer satisfaction levels.

2. Quality of Products:

The quality of impact windows varies significantly among manufacturers. Choose a company that offers high-quality, hurricane-resistant windows with robust construction and durable materials. Look for products that meet or exceed industry standards for impact resistance, air infiltration, and water penetration. Additionally, inquire about warranty coverage to ensure your investment is protected against defects and damage.

3. Professional Installation Services:

Proper installation is critical to the performance and effectiveness of impact windows. Select a company that employs trained and certified installers with extensive experience in installing impact-resistant windows. Ask about their installation process, including techniques for weatherproofing and securing the windows to withstand high winds and debris impact. A reputable company will prioritize precision and attention to detail to ensure a secure and airtight installation.

4. Customization Options:

Every home is unique, and your impact windows should be tailored to fit your specific requirements and aesthetic preferences. Choose a company that offers a wide range of customization options, including window styles, frame materials, and glass tints. The ability to customize your impact windows allows you to achieve the perfect balance of functionality, style, and energy efficiency while complementing your home’s architecture.

5. Energy Efficiency Features:

Impact windows not only provide protection against storms but also contribute to energy savings and indoor comfort. Look for windows that are ENERGY STAR certified and feature advanced energy-efficient technologies, such as low-emissivity coatings and insulated glass. These features help reduce heat transfer, minimize UV radiation, and lower your heating and cooling costs year-round. Inquire about the windows’ energy performance ratings and potential energy savings to make an informed decision.

6. Local Code Compliance:

Ensure that the impact windows company is familiar with local building codes and regulations governing hurricane protection and construction standards. They should have a thorough understanding of the requirements specific to your area and obtain the necessary permits for installation. Choosing a company with local expertise ensures compliance with safety standards and peace of mind knowing your windows meet all necessary regulations.

7. Transparent Pricing and Quotes:

Obtain detailed quotes from multiple impact windows companies and compare their pricing, services, and included features. Beware of companies that provide vague or misleading estimates without specifying product details or installation services. Look for transparency in pricing, including itemized costs for materials, labor, permits, and any additional services. Avoid companies that pressure you into making a hasty decision or offer significantly lower prices than their competitors, as this may indicate subpar quality or hidden fees.

Customer Service and Support:

A reputable impact windows company prioritizes customer satisfaction and provides excellent service before, during, and after the installation process. Evaluate their customer service approach by interacting with their representatives and assessing their responsiveness, knowledge, and willingness to address your questions and concerns. Choose a company that values open communication, provides clear information, and offers ongoing support to ensure a positive experience from start to finish.

9. References and Portfolio:

Ask the impact windows company for references or examples of past projects they have completed. Viewing their portfolio allows you to assess the quality of their workmanship, attention to detail, and ability to meet customer expectations. Request to see photos of completed installations or visit homes where they have installed impact windows to get a firsthand look at the results. Seeing their work in person can help you gauge the company’s craftsmanship and suitability for your project.

10. Commitment to Safety:

Safety should be a top priority for any impact windows company, both for their employees and your property. Inquire about their safety protocols and practices to ensure they adhere to industry standards and prioritize workplace safety. Verify that the company is licensed, bonded, and insured, providing protection against any accidents or liabilities that may occur during the installation process. A commitment to safety demonstrates professionalism and reliability, giving you confidence in your choice of impact windows company.
